Who is A J Hawk?
A J Hawk, born on January 6, 1984, in Kettering, Ohio, is a former American football linebacker who spent 11 seasons in the NFL. His career journey took him from the Green Bay Packers to the Cincinnati Bengals and the Atlanta Falcons. Hawk was drafted by the Packers in 2006 and became an integral part of the team's defensive lineup. He earned the Lombardi Award and the BCS National Championship with the Ohio State Buckeyes during his college years.

A J Hawk's College and NFL Journey
Before making waves in the NFL, A J Hawk laid the groundwork for his success at Ohio State University. His college career was marked by excellence, culminating in the prestigious Lombardi Award and a BCS National Championship win. These accolades set the stage for his professional career.
Once drafted by the Packers, Hawk quickly became a cornerstone of the team's defense. His performance was consistently strong, leading to numerous highlights throughout his tenure with the Packers. However, his career also included spells with the Bengals and Falcons, showcasing his adaptability and skill.

How Much is A J Hawk Worth?
As of 2024, A J Hawk's net worth is estimated at $30 million. This figure is primarily attributed to his successful NFL career, where he earned approximately $36.2 million in salary alone. His contract with the Packers included a $14.76 million guarantee and a $1.91 million signing bonus, further boosting his earnings.
Beyond football, Hawk has capitalized on his fame by transitioning into sports analysis. His work in this field has been lucrative, contributing significantly to his overall net worth. A J Hawk's Personal Life - Laura Quinn Hawk
A J Hawk's personal life is as fascinating as his professional one. He married Laura Quinn Hawk, the sister of former NFL quarterback Brady Quinn, in 2007. The couple met during college in 2004, forging a strong bond that has endured over the years.
Laura, an accomplished interior designer, owns LCH Interiors, a business that thrives under her leadership. Their partnership extends beyond personal life into professional ventures, demonstrating a harmonious blend of talents and interests.
